Game description: Ace Combat Zero's gameplay is split into a single-player campaign mode and a two-player versus mode. The mechanics themselves are a mix of features from Ace Combat 4 and 5.
The game takes place in 1995, 15 years before the events of Ace Combat 5: The Unsung War, revolving around the conflict between the nation of Belka and the Allied Forces - a coalition of military forces from the Osean Federation, the Union of Yuktobanian Republics, the Kingdom of Sapin and the Republic of Ustio, which was formerly part of Belka.

Known Issues
Missing clouds
- Status: Active
- Type: Minor
- Description: In Hardware mode clouds are invisible.
- Workaround: Use software mode.
Burst Missile Visual Artifacts
- Status: Active
- Type: Minor
- Description: In Hardware mode there are square visual artifacts around the Burst Missle effect.
- Workaround: Use software mode.
Cutscenes/Certain Levels Blurry
- Status: Active
- Type: Serious
- Description: The non-fmv cutscenes and certain levels have a blurriness to everything
- Workaround: Go to Config > Video(GS) > Plugin Settings > Advanced Settings - Set "Half Pixel Offset" to "Special (Texture- aggressive)
Broken terrain textures
- Status: Fixed
- Type: Serious
- Description: In Hardware mode mipmapping issues cause terrain textures to appear completely bugged.
- Workaround: This can be resolved with the latest v1.5.0 git builds. Go to Config > Video(GS) > Plugin Settings, and set Mipmapping to "Basic".
No collisions
- Status: Fixed
- Type: Major
- Description: No collisions, including no missile hits.
- Workaround: Fixed in v1.6.0. In older versions, start the game in Fast Boot mode instead of Full Boot.
